Wormholes: Passageways to Remote Nebulae and Time?

Speculatively, wormholes represent fascinating concepts for moving vast interstellar expanse and perhaps even experiencing time. These anomalies, predicted by Einstein's theory of gravitational physics, are essentially abbreviations through space-time, linking separate regions of the universe. Despite this, their existence remains entirely speculative, and even if they exist, keeping open a space tunnel would require exotic matter with characteristics we presently haven't grasp or have access to.

Spaceships and the Possibility of Between-star Exploration

The dream of covering distant stars has captivated humanity for centuries . Currently, traditional propulsion methods are utterly inadequate for interstellar excursions due to the staggering distances . Nevertheless , ongoing study into novel thrust systems – such as advanced engines , exotic propulsion , and Alcubierre concepts – presents a spark of hope for ultimate between-star settlement . Even though significant challenges endure, the quest of designing between-star spaceships represents a deep effect on our grasp of the cosmos and our position within it.

The Possibility of Wormholes and Time Journeys

The intriguing concept bridging wormholes to time passage has gripped scientists and fiction writers equally . Hypothetically traversable wormholes are found – conduits within spacetime – they perhaps allow a potential pathway to move between separate points in time . Yet , the obstacles are considerable. Maintaining a wormhole's open condition would seemingly require negative matter, exhibiting qualities we've never encountered in significant quantities . Furthermore, contradictions occur regarding causality , suggesting serious questions about whether such temporal alteration is even viable. Present understanding suggests significant barriers remain.
